Shock Jock Vs. The Realty Entrepeneur

I guess life just wouldn't be the same unless I chimed in on the shock jock vs. the realty entrepeneur video making waves. You can read what I have to say in the ABC23 Nick 2.0 article, "Digital Media Pop Culture Gossip: Shock Jock Vs. The Entrepreneur."

Excerpt:

We’ve all heard of how videos can spread like wildfire through the Web. Something or other catches the attention of the masses for goodness knows why. Like the Star Wars kid, or the kid who is knocked off a log by his brother. Both were put on YouTube where they received millions of views becoming instant digital media pop culture.

It’s the way of the Web. It can be infectious, toxic, and talked about to no end. Clicking begats clicking all through the power of gossip and a few moments of compelling video.

In Bakersfield, I don’t think we’ve really seen such viral spreading of videos happen all too often. Even Tom Sizemore sitting in a Bakersfield jail cell didn’t really grab my fancy. Yet the recent attempted KRAB interrogation of David Crisp from the now tarnished Crisp & Cole has created quite the online stir. In my opinion it qualifies as an exceptional piece of digital media pop culture gossip.

It’s the stuff Geraldo TV shows and shock jock reporting are made of, and just as compelling as a door slammed in the face of a reporter. Only here we get nearly ten minutes of action—and every second worth watching...
